Job Description

The KYC Operations Senior Lead is responsible for overseeing multiple KYC Team Leads and their respective analyst teams. Your focus will be on driving team performance, streamlining processes, and being an advocate of the Wise values. You will need to ensure that your team is consistently delivering high-quality customer due diligence reviews as well as meeting the operational metrics according to the organisation’s wider objectives.

Job Responsibilities

  • Group Leadership
    Lead by example and drive a customer focused mindset across your team as well as the wider organisation. Promote a culture of ownership and accountability. Build high-performing teams that value knowledge sharing and continuous learning.

  • People management
    Coach and develop a strong team of KYC Team Leads. Come up with initiatives to help your team to grow their skills, behaviours, and competencies. Design and manage development plans on identified opportunities. Conducts career map check-ins and makes recommendations for promotions, salary raises, and other decisions.

  • Operational management
    Identify and propose opportunities for process improvements. Collaborate with central functions and other operational teams as needed to increase automation and operational efficiency. Monitor team resource allocation and refine standard operating procedures to improve the ways we work.

  • Performance management
    Measure group wide KPIs and ensure that your team leads as well as their direct reports meet performance targets and quality standards. Conduct regular one on one coaching sessions, usually on a weekly or biweekly basis. Act as a key escalation point for issues that cannot be resolved by team leads. Generate reports based on teams performance and propose corrective actions on identified opportunities.

  • Expertise Sharing
    Be a subject matter expert in your area with the ability to train and coach your team on operational topics. Maintain a great understanding of our regulatory obligations, internal policies, and applying a risk-based approach to deterring and preventing money laundering and financial crime. Able to assist senior leadership with audits and developing our policies and processes. 

  • Planning and execution
    Ensure operational team plans are set in place and provide insights to other stakeholders. Take full accountability in delivering your own initiatives and making sure your group is making progress on their goals. Effectively executing and supporting department goals through delegation and empowerment of team leads. There are clear initiatives within your group that are used as a basis of larger team plans. 

  • Stakeholder management and communication
    Collaborate closely with your stakeholders ensuring clear communication and coordination of actions. Your initiatives and reports are well documented and you choose the right platforms to communicate to a wider audience in a timely manner. The documentation has a clear scope and includes potential impact in different areas. You can communicate confidently with difficult stakeholders. Proactively work on improving cross-team communication, acting as the liaison between different layers of the organization and your own team leads.

What We Do

Wise is a global technology company, building the best way to move and manage the world's money. With Wise Account and Wise Business, people and businesses can hold 40 currencies, move money between countries and spend money abroad. Large companies and banks use Wise technology too; an entirely new network for the world's money. Launched in 2011, Wise is one of the world’s fastest growing, profitable tech companies. In fiscal year 2025, Wise supported around 15.6 million people and businesses, processing over $185 billion in cross-border transactions and saving customers around $2.6 billion.
